Areas Covered by Verisure and ADT:

ADT:

  • ADT has a vast coverage area, serving customers across the United States and Canada.

  • They have a strong network of authorized dealers and service providers ensuring widespread availability and support.

Verisure:

  • Verisure primarily operates in Europe, with a significant presence in countries like Spain, Sweden, Norway, and the United Kingdom.

  • While their coverage area is not as extensive as ADT's, Verisure has established a solid reputation in the regions they serve.

Verisure VS ADT Monitoring

Monitoring Plans for Verisure and ADT:

ADT:

  • ADT provides 24/7 professional monitoring services through their network of monitoring centers.

  • Their monitoring plans include features such as intrusion detection, fire and carbon monoxide monitoring, and emergency response coordination.

  • ADT offers both landline and cellular monitoring options for added reliability.

Verisure:

  • Verisure also offers round-the-clock professional monitoring services.

  • Their monitoring plans encompass intrusion detection, fire alarms, and emergency assistance.

  • Verisure emphasizes rapid response times and utilizes advanced technologies to ensure timely intervention in case of emergencies.

Certifications held by Verisure and ADT:

ADT:

  • ADT is UL (Underwriters Laboratories) certified, ensuring that their products and services meet rigorous safety and quality standards.

  • They are also accredited by organizations such as the Electronic Security Association (ESA) and the National Fire Protection Association (NFPA).

Verisure:

  • Verisure holds certifications from regulatory bodies such as the European Telecommunications Standards Institute (ETSI) and the Security Systems and Alarms Inspection Board (SSAIB).

  • Their adherence to industry standards underscores their commitment to providing reliable and secure solutions.

Who Each Provider Would Be Best For:

  • ADT: Ideal for homeowners in the United States and Canada seeking a well-established security provider with a wide range of customizable options and professional monitoring services.

  • Verisure: Suited for residents of Europe, particularly in countries where Verisure has a strong presence, looking for innovative security solutions coupled with responsive customer support.
